# Why is creating a strong founder’s narrative vital for startup success?

## Description:

Does having a compelling personal or company story actually help attract investors and customers, or is it just a nice-to-have?

We need to think of a founder’s narrative as a bridge that builds trust and makes people root for us because they see the passion behind our mission. Let’s start by being authentic about what drove us to start this journey and then use real customer experiences to show why our solution matters. That way, investors and customers don’t just hear a pitch -they feel invested in the outcome with us

Leverage storytelling to differentiate your venture amid market noise. Signal authenticity and vision to investors, fostering trust that translates into capital commitment. Utilize narrative coherence to align team culture and customer loyalty, ensuring operational consistency. Recognize that without a compelling story, startups risk invisibility despite product merit—make narrative a strategic asset, not an afterthought.
